Discovering a leak can be a stressful situation, but stay calm!. With the right tools and knowledge, you can locate precisely the source of the problem. This guide will walk you through some common leak detection methods, guiding you to get your leaks under control efficiently.
- Look for signs of water damage. Wet spots on ceilings, walls, or floors are telling clues of a potential leak.
- Monitor your water usage for unusual spikes in consumption. A sudden increase could indicate a leak somewhere in your plumbing system.
- Pay attention to sounds. Leaks often produce a subtle hissing sound that can help you localize the area where water is escaping.
Addressing leaks quickly is crucial to preventing further damage and costly repairs. Don't hesitate to call a professional plumber if you have difficulty identifying the source of your leak.

Identifying the Signs: Common Indicators of Leaks
Detecting water seepage early is crucial for preventing extensive damage to your property. Pay close attention to obvious signs that might indicate a problem. One common sign is an unusually high water bill. Another sign could be a strange, earthy scent in your home, particularly in basements. If you notice efflorescence on walls or ceilings, it's a clear clue that water is present. Additionally, accumulation of water on your lawn or in surrounding areas might indicate a groundwater issue. Don't ignore these warning signs; take prompt action to investigate and address any suspected leaks.

Preventing Leak Devastation: Minimal Harm and Service Disruption
In an industrial landscape where infrastructure plays a crucial role, detecting leaks quickly and efficiently is paramount. Old-school methods often involve invasive procedures that can cause significant damage and disruption to operations. Fortunately, non-destructive leak detection technologies provide a viable alternative, allowing for precise identification of leaks without compromising the integrity of the system. These innovative techniques utilize various sensing methods, such as acoustic emission analysis, ground penetrating radar, and thermal imaging, to pinpoint leak locations with minimal intrusion.
